Int’l Women’s Day – Fight To End Violence Against Women
Today, March 8 is International Women’s Day, and this year’s theme commemorates the fight to end violence against women. It was first celebrated on March 19, 1911 at a time when women were pressing for their right to work, vote, … Continue reading
